Introduction: This pilot research was designed to investigate if prosodic features from running spontaneous speech could differentiate dementia of the Alzheimer's type (DAT), vascular dementia (VaD), mild cognitive impairment (MCI), and healthy cognition. The study included acoustic measurements of prosodic features (Study 1) and listeners' perception of emotional prosody differences (Study 2). Methods: For Study 1, prerecorded speech samples describing the Cookie Theft picture from 10 individuals with DAT, 5 with VaD, 9 with MCI, and 10 neurologically healthy controls (NHC) were obtained from the DementiaBank. The descriptive narratives by each participant were separated into utterances. These utterances were measured on 22 acoustic features via the Praat software and analyzed statistically using the principal component analysis (PCA), regression, and Mahalanobis distance measures. Results: The analyses on acoustic data revealed a set of five factors and four salient features (i.e., pitch, amplitude, rate, and syllable) that discriminate the four groups. For Study 2, a group of 28 listeners served as judges of emotions expressed by the speakers. After a set of training and practice sessions, they were instructed to indicate the emotions they heard. Regression measures were used to analyze the perceptual data. The perceptual data indicated that the factor underlying pitch measures had the greatest strength for the listeners to separate the groups. Discussion: The present pilot work showed that using acoustic measures of prosodic features may be a functional method for differentiating among DAT, VaD, MCI, and NHC. Future studies with data collected under a controlled environment using better stimuli are warranted.

Background: Due to the aging population worldwide, diseases that frequently attack elderly people, such as sarcopenia and osteoporosis, are major public health issues. Methods: This study used a systematic review and meta-analysis to examine the associations among body mass index (BMI), sarcopenia, and bone mineral density (BMD) in a group of adults older than 60 years. Eight studies with a total of 18,783 subjects were examined using a random effect model. Results: In sarcopenia patients, total hip BMD (d=0.560; 95% confidence interval [CI], 0.438 to 0.681; P<0.01; I2=53.755%), femoral neck BMD (d=0.522; 95% CI, 0.423 to 0.621; P<0.01; I2=77.736%) and lumbar spine BMD (d=0.295; 95% CI, 0.111 to 0.478; P<0.01; I2=66.174%) were lower than in control subjects. Additionally, BMI (d=0.711; 95% CI, 0.456 to 0.996; P<0.01; I2=97.609%) correlated with the BMD of the total hip, femoral neck, and lumbar spine. That is, sarcopenia patients with low BMD levels in the total hip, femoral neck, and lumbar spine also had low fat levels. Thus, sarcopenia patients with low BMD in the total hip, femoral neck and lumbar spine and low BMI could have a higher than average risk of osteosarcopenia. No sex effects were significant (P>0.05) for any variable. Conclusion: BMI could be a key point in osteosarcopenia, suggesting that a low body weight could be facilitate the transition from sarcopenia to osteosarcopenia.

We aim to determine the association between Fe status and the metabolic syndrome (MetS) during menopause. Records of 1069 premenopausal and 703 postmenopausal Korean women were retrieved from the database of the fifth Korean National Health and Nutrition Examination Survey (KNHANES V 2012) and analysed. The association between the MetS and Fe status was performed using multivariable-adjusted analyses, subsequently develop a prediction model for the MetS by margin effects. We found that the risk of Fe depletion among postmenopausal women was lower than premenopausal women (PR = 0·813, 95 % CI 0·668, 0·998, P = 0·038). The risk of the MetS was 2·562-fold lower among premenopausal women with than without Fe depletion (PR = 0·390, 95 % CI 0·266, 0·571, P < 0·001). In contrast, the risk of the MetS tended to be higher among postmenopausal women with than without Fe depletion (PR = 1·849, 95 % CI 1·406, 2·432, P < 0·001). When the serum ferritin levels increased, the risk of the MetS increased in both premenopausal women and postmenopausal women. The margin effects showed that an increase in serum Hb and ferritin was associated with an increase in the risk of the MetS according to menopausal status and age group. Therefore, ferritin is the most validated and widely used Fe marker, could be a potential clinical value in predicting and monitoring the MetS during menopause. Further prospective or longitudinal studies, especially, clinically related studies on menopause and Fe status, are needed to clarify the causality between serum ferritin levels and the MetS that could offer novel treatments for the MetS.

BACKGROUND: A person's gait performance requires the integration of sensorimotor and cognitive systems. Therefore, a person's gait may be influenced by concurrent cognitive load such as simultaneous talking. Although it has been known that gait performance of people with Alzheimer's dementia (AD) is compromised when they attempt a dual-task walking task, it is unclear if using a dual-task gait performance during an AD assessment yields higher diagnostic accuracy. OBJECTIVE: This study was designed to compare the predictive power for AD of dual-task gait performance in an AD assessment to that of single-task gait performance. METHODS: Participants (14 with AD and 15 healthy controls) walked across the GAITRite© Portable Walkway mat under three different cognitive load conditions: no simultaneous cognitive load, walking while counting numbers by ones, and walking while completing category naming. RESULTS: Multiple logistic regression revealed that the gait performance under a dual-task condition (i.e., concurrent counting or category naming) increased the proportion of variance explained by the FAP, SL, and DST, of the incidence of AD. CONCLUSION: Dual-task walking and talking may be a more effective diagnostic feature than single-task walking in a comprehensive AD diagnostic assessment.

Purpose This review was designed to provide a systematic overview of prosody in people with a primary diagnosis of dementia (PwD) and evaluate the potential use of prosodic features for diagnosis of dementia. Method A systematic search of five databases was conducted using Medical Subject Headings and keywords. Studies included in the review were evaluated for their methodological quality using the modified Joanna Briggs Institute checklist. Results A total of 14 articles were identified as being relevant for this review. Among the 14 articles, the methodological quality ranged, with eight rated as weak, four rated as moderate, and two rated as strong. Ten of the 14 articles had people with Alzheimer's disease (AD) as participants, and the remaining four had people with frontotemporal dementia as participants. Four articles focused on receptive prosody, another six focused on expressive prosody, and the remaining four articles were investigations into both. The 14 articles presented inconsistent findings, and various tasks were used to measure prosodic features in PwD in the articles. Prosody was studied as a diagnostic tool for dementia in four of the articles, all of which were based on expressive prosody in individuals with AD. Among the four articles, three proposed the use of automatic speech analysis for diagnosis of AD. Conclusions This review demonstrates that prosody in PwD is an underinvestigated area. In particular, it was concerning that most articles were of weak methodological quality. Nevertheless, it was found that prosody may be a potential diagnostic tool for assessing dementia. More studies that replicate the existing studies and those with stronger methodology are needed to confirm that receptive and/or expressive prosody can be used for dementia diagnosis.

Alzheimer's disease (AD) is one of the biggest social and medical concerns in the aging world. A dual task of walking and talking is a particularly practical means to assess AD considering the cognitive and behavioral changes that characterize the disease. The purpose of the study was to assess the effect of the dual task of walking and talking on people with early stage AD under differing cognitive load levels of talking. Participants (9 women and 5 men, mean age (years) = 78.03, standard deviation [SD] = 12.06) with mild or moderate AD (mean Dementia Rating Scale 2 score = 88.14, SD = 7.07) completed 12 monthly walking sessions under no, low, or high cognitive load. They also completed the low and high cognitive load tasks while seated. Linear mixed-effects modeling revealed that values in the Functional Ambulation Profile, stride length, and velocity decreased as tasks became more complex and double support time increased at the same rate. The walking and seated conditions comparison indicated that participants' performance on both low and high cognitive tasks was poor when they were walking rather than seated. The results show that people with early stage AD exhibited gait impairments that increased over time and when completing tasks with greater cognitive load.

The purpose of this study was to: 1) explore attitudes among Communication Sciences and Disorders (CSD) students toward people with dementia, 2) investigate factors that might be associated with the expressed attitudes, and 3) suggest a means for promoting positive attitudes among CSD students. 94 CSD students completed a three-section online survey via Qualtrics. First, participants provided demographic information in three categories: person, courses, and experiences. Second, they completed a 25-item quiz on aging and dementia. Finally, each participant submitted responses to the Scale of Attitude toward People with Dementia. A stepwise regression analysis revealed two factors that best predicted positive attitudes of participants toward people with dementia. The first factor was having completed more courses on gerontology and/or dementia and the second factor was having found the courses beneficial for their future career as speech-language pathologists. The findings of this study imply that providing CSD students with more courses in gerontology and/or dementia may foster more positive attitudes toward people with dementia. These findings indicate that maximum benefit may be achieved by designing courses on gerontology and dementia that include professional practice-oriented activities and assessments.

There are many studies investigating nutritional factors that affect both sarcopenia and muscle formation. According to extensive research, protein has an essential role in muscle formation. More recently, vitamin D has emerged as an important factor that regulates muscle metabolism. However, studies and research of association between 25-Hydroxyvitamin D (25(OH)D) status and components of homeostasis model assessment of insulin resistance (HOMA-IR) in older are limited. Nineteen studies were found through a search of electronic databases and were subjected to a meta-analysis to investigate the differences in serum levels of 25(OH)D and HOMA-IR between patients with controls and sarcopenia. The random-effects standardized mean difference (SD) and 95% confidence interval (CI) were calculated as the effect size. Nineteen studies with 19,528 participants (5,081 with sarcopenia and 14,447 without) were analyzed. Sarcopenic participants had significantly lower serum levels of 25(OH)D (SD =1.163; 95% CI 0.514, 1.812; p<0.001; I2=99.652%) and HOMA-IR (SD=-2.040; 95% CI -3.376, -0.705; p<0.005; I2=99.837%) than controls. It has been reiterated that sarcopenia may be related serum levels of 25(OH)D and HOMA-IR. This relationship needs to be clarified by future longitudinal studies.

Chronic diseases in postmenopausal women are caused by rapid changes in hormones and are accompanied by rapid changes in body composition (muscle, bone, and fat). In an aging society, the health of postmenopausal women is a social issue, and people's interest in ingesting high-quality protein is increasing in order to maintain a healthy body composition. This review aims to summarize the efficacy of soy foods and their impact on body composition. The soy protein and isoflavones contained in soy foods can improve muscle and bone density quality and reduce body weight. It is considered a breakthrough in preventing osteosarcopenia and obesity that may occur after menopause.

The risk of sarcopenia increases with aging. Malnutrition in the elderly population is an important risk factor for sarcopenia. Calcium (Ca), phosphate (P), vitamin D and protein are key nutrients for the human body and affect muscle mass and quality. Dairy products are rich in these nutrients, which implicates that dairy products might be ideal for elderly population. This systematic review highlights the effects of dairy products on muscle mass, muscle strength and body performance in the elderly population in the perspective of Ca, P, vitamin D and protein.

In this work, thermally healable graphene-nanoplate/epoxy (GNP/EP) nanocomposites were investigated. GNPs were used as reinforcement and crosslinking platforms for the diglycidyl ether of bisphenol A-based epoxy resin (DGEBA) through the Diels-Alder (DA) reaction with furfurylamine (FA). The GNPs and FA could then be used as a derivative of diene and dienophile in the DA reaction. It was expected that the combination of GNPs and FA in DGEBA would produce composites based on the interfacial properties of the components. We confirmed the DA reaction of GNPs and FA at the interface during curing of the GNP/EP nanocomposites. This procedure is simple and solvent-free. DA and retro DA reactions of the obtained composites were demonstrated, and the thermal healing properties were evaluated. The behavior of the GNP/EP nanocomposites in the DA reaction is similar to that of thermosetting polymers at low temperatures due to crosslinking by the DA reaction, and the nanocomposites can be recycled by a retro DA reaction at high temperatures.

Thermally self-healing graphene-nanoplate/polyurethane (GNP/PU) nanocomposites were prepared via a bulk in-situ Diels⁻Alder (DA) reaction. Graphene-nanoplate (GNP) was used as a reinforcement and crosslinking platform by a DA reaction with a furfuryl-based chain extender of polyurethane (PU). Results showed that a DA reaction occurred in GNP during the PU forming cure process. This procedure is simple and solvent free because of the absence of any independent surface modification process. Through the calculation of the interfacial tensions, the conditions of the bulk in-situ DA reaction were determined to ensure that GNP and the furfuryl group can react with each other at the interface during the curing process without a solvent. The prepared composites were characterized in terms of thermal, mechanical, and thermally self-healing properties via the DA reaction. In the PU capable of a DA reaction (DPU), characteristic peaks of DA and retro DA reactions were observed in the Fourier transform infrared (FT-IR) spectroscopy and endothermic peaks of retro DA reactions appeared in differential scanning calorimetry (DSC) thermograms. The DPU showed significantly enhanced physical properties and chemical resistance. The thermally self-healing capability was confirmed at 110 °C via the retro DA reactions. It is inferred that thermally self-healable crosslinked GNP/PU nanocomposites via DA reactions could be prepared in a simple bulk process through the molecular design of a chain extender for the in-situ reaction at the interface.

In this study, a highly concentrated graphite nanoplate (GNP)/polyol masterbatch was prepared by the exfoliation of natural graphite in an aqueous system using cetyltrimethylammonium bromide and the replacement of aqueous solution with a polyol, viz. poly(tetramethylene ether glycol), and it was subsequently used to prepare polyurethane (PU) nanocomposites by simple dilution. The polyol in the masterbatch efficiently prevented the aggregation of GNPs during the preparation of PU nanocomposite. In addition, the dispersed GNPs in the masterbatch exhibited rheological behavior of lyotropic liquid crystalline materials. In this study, the manufacture and application methods of the GNP/polyol masterbatch were discussed, enabling the facile manufacture of the PU/GNP nanocomposites with excellent mechanical properties. In addition, the manner in which the GNP alignment affected the microphase separation of PU in the nanocomposites was investigated, which determined the improvement in the mechanical properties of the nanocomposites. High-performance PU/GNP nanocomposites are thought to be manufactured from the GNP/polyol masterbatch by the simple dilution to 0.1 wt% GNP in the nanocomposite.

Higher protein intake could reduce metabolic syndrome (MetS) by managing body composition among Korean elderly although the research is scant. Herein, we examined the hypothesis that the optimal protein intake of Korean elderly is associated with both improvements in MetS risk as well as favorable changes in body composition. The present study employs a national data source, the Korea National Health and Nutrition Examination Survey (KNHANES, 2009), and a total 1,567 elderly (651 men and 916 women) were included in the final data analyses. The incidence of sarcopenia was significantly greater in MetS group than normal group. We observed significantly differences in the amount of protein in the participants' diet that related to sex, income, and education level. The highest protein consumption group had significantly reduced abdominal obesity (44%; 0.293-0.652, P < .001), lower HDL-cholesterol (47%, 0.316-0.683, P < .001), elevated TG (45%, 0.298-0.679, P < .001), and MetS (42%, 0.293-0.598, P < .001) compared to the other groups, after adjustment for sex, income, education level. Total muscle mass were correlated positively with protein consumption, but there was a negative correlation between protein consumption and total fat mass. The present study suggests that at least 0.8 g/kg per day of protein may reduce MetS and help manage body composition changes to mitigate MetS in Korean elderly.

Curcuma longa is rich in curcumin and used to treat disease and in food as a spice, especially in curry dishes. The objective of the present study was to determine whether curry intake reduces blood levels of heavy metals and hypertension (HTN) using Korean National Health and Nutrition Examination Survey 2013 data (n = 1,350). Study subjects (n = 1,350) were divided into two groups: 1) a curry intake group (n = 603), members of which had consumed a curry dish more than once a month over the previous year, and 2) a non-curry intake group (n = 747). Analysis showed the curry intake group had significantly lower heavy metal blood concentrations (Pb, Hg, and Cd) and blood concentrations of heavy metals were significantly associated with prevalence of HTN (P < 0.001 for Pb, Hg, and Cd). Curry intake also reduced the risk of HTN prevalence (odd ratios for curry intake vs. non-curry intake; Pb, 1.503 vs. 1.862; Hg, 1.112 vs. 1.149; Cd, 1.676 vs. 1.988). Logistic regression analysis was used to confirm the association between blood heavy metal levels and HTN. After adjusting for age, sex, lifetime smoking, and body mass index, the odd ratio of HTN was significant in the non-curry intake group, but not in the curry intake group, implying other factors influenced relations in the curry intake group. In view of the importance of curry consumption with reduced concentrations of heavy metals in blood and the prevalence of HTN, we suggest further well-designed clinical trials be conducted.

BACKGROUND: Metabolic risk factors can impact sarcopenia, but the direct relationship of metabolic risk factors with sarcopenia has not been examined. Our purpose was to investigate the effects of metabolic risk factors on sarcopenia in older adults. METHODS: Sixteen studies were found through a search of electronic databases and were subjected to a meta-analysis to investigate the differences in metabolic risk factors between patients with sarcopenia and controls. The random-effects standardized mean difference ±95% confidence interval was calculated as the effect size. RESULTS: The results showed that body mass index (BMI), fasting glucose, systolic blood pressure (SBP), diastolic blood pressure (DBP), triglycerides (TG), homeostasis model assessment of insulin resistance (HOMA-IR), high-density lipoprotein cholesterol (HDL-C), and total cholesterol (d=3.252, d=2.039, d=2.956, d=2.579, d=2.123, d=1.195, d=-0.991, and d=1.007, respectively) all had relationships with sarcopenia. In addition, the effect sizes of all male groups for all variables were higher than those of the female groups. However, only the between-sex effect size of HOMA-IR (P<0.01) was significant, while those for BMI, fasting glucose, SBP, DBP, TG, HDL-C, low-density lipoprotein cholesterol, and total cholesterol were not. Finally, the metabolic risk factors appeared to be significantly related to loss of skeletal muscle. CONCLUSION: Nutrition and appropriate exercise to enhance muscle strength and quality in the elderly reduce the occurrence of sarcopenia, thereby reducing the incidence of metabolic diseases.

BACKGROUND: The most beneficial dietary pattern in managing metabolic syndrome (MetS) in the elderly has not been ascertained. The aim of this study is to classify dietary patterns and to examine associations between dietary pattern, MetS and body composition in elderly Koreans. METHODS: This study was conducted among Koreans 65 years or older using data from the Korea National Health and Nutrition Examination Survey in 2009. A total of 1,567 study subjects were included. All statistical analyses were conducted using SPSS version 20.0 and dietary patterns were classified by cluster analysis. RESULTS: There were three dietary patterns derived by cluster analysis in this study. We observed that most South Korean elderly still maintain a traditional dietary pattern. Dietary patterns were classified as balanced (31%), imbalanced (40%), or very imbalanced (30%), with the majority of subjects having an unbalanced diet pattern in which their total energy and nutrient intake was insufficient compared with the Dietary Reference Intake for Koreans. Those in the very imbalanced group had a ratio of macronutrients (carbohydrates:fats:protein) of 81.15:7.18:11.50 and a 54% higher likelihood of having hypertriglyceridemia (P=0.025) compared with those in the balanced group. CONCLUSION: The current findings indicate that the diets of South Korean elderly are nutritionally imbalanced, including high carbohydrate consumption, which confers a high risk hypertriglyceridemia. These findings highlight the effect of nutritional imbalance in elderly with MetS.

BACKGROUND: Carbohydrate intake can impact metabolic risk factors, but related research on protein intake in the elderly is rare. Our purpose was to estimate protein intake and explore how different levels of protein intake influence metabolic risk factors in Korean older adults. METHODS: Data were obtained from men aged 51-70 years (n=1,735), men aged ≥71 years (n=700), women aged 51-70 years (n=2,305), and women aged ≥71 years (n=957). Health and dietary data were obtained from the Korean National Health and Nutrition Examination Survey of 2010-2011. RESULTS: Relative to the recommended protein intake based on the Dietary Reference Intakes for Koreans, inadequate intake was higher in women and super-aging groups than in others. Women had an increased risk of having metabolic risk factors. After adjustment for age and sex, compared with those in the highest quartile of protein intake levels (>1.2 g protein/kg body weight/day), participants in the lowest quartile (<0.8 g protein/kg body weight/day) had increased odds ratios (ORs) for abdominal obesity (men: OR, 2.67; 95% confidence interval [CI], 2.00-3.56; women: OR, 3.42; 95% CI, 2.64-4.43), hypertriglyceridemia (men: OR, 1.44; 95% CI, 1.08-1.93; women: OR, 1.82; 95% CI, 1.45-2.29), and high fasting blood glucose (men: OR, 1.41; 95% CI, 1.07-1.87; women: OR, 2.03; 95% CI, 1.48-2.79). CONCLUSION: Protein intake (<0.8 g protein/kg body weight/day) lower than the recommend level was associated with a higher risk of metabolic abnormalities in Korean older adults. In particular, lower intake of protein contributed to a higher prevalence of metabolic risk factors in women than in men.

OBJECTIVE: The aim of this study was to evaluate the effects of the types and levels of physical activity in conjunction with protein intake and vitamin D on sarcopenia and obesity status in an elderly population. METHODS: Study participants (N = 4452) were ages ≥60 y and included 1929 men and 2523 women who completed a body composition analysis with a dual energy x-ray absorptiometry and provided health and dietary data. RESULTS: Higher appendicular skeletal muscle mass/weight was observed in the non-obese group, although obese participants had greater weights. The non-obese sarcopenia subgroup showed health problems related to insulin resistance and metabolic-related factors compared with the nonsarcopenic group. The total metabolic equivalent was significantly different in both obese categories, regardless of sarcopenic status. The prevalence of obesity, sarcopenia, and sarcopenic obesity relatively increased with a diet deficient of protein intake and vitamin D. CONCLUSION: These data suggest that sarcopenia had a significant association with metabolic-related factors; physical activity, especially vigorous activity; and protein intake and vitamin D levels in a non-obese elderly population. Therefore, maintaining healthy body weight by means of resistance exercise and enhanced protein intake and vitamin D may help offset sarcopenia in this age group.

OBJECTIVES: The aim of this study was to investigate the effect of the use of nutrition labeling on nutritional intake according to age groups, focusing on Korean elderly. METHODS: Study participants (N = 5223) were adults at least 20 y of age and had participated in the Korean National Health Examination and Nutrition Survey in 2012. Data for recognition/use of nutrition labels were obtained by self-report. Nutrition intake also was estimated by 24-h dietary recall. Participants were categorized into three age groups: 20 to 39 y, 40 to 59 y, and ≥60 y. Generalized linear model was conducted to test mean differences between nutrition label recognition (NLR) and nutrition label use (NLU) groups for nutrient intake, according to the age groups. RESULTS: Results from this study indicated that younger individuals (age groups of 20-39 and 40-59 y) in the NLU group showed a significant association with nutrient intake compared to those in the NLR group. Additionally, nutrition intake status in the NLU group improved positively. Whereas older participants (≥60 y) in the NLR group showed a significant association with most nutrient intake compared with the NLU group. The study also found that protein intake was reduced in the NLU group compared with the non-NLU group across the age groups, except for older participants (age group 20-39 y: 79.16 versus 86.30 g, P = 0.050; age group 40-59 y: 69.97 versus 75.58 g, P = 0.040; age group of ≥60 y: 64.72 versus 64.89 g, P = 0.967). CONCLUSIONS: The present study revealed that nutrition labeling cannot be effective for the elderly, and there were several areas of misunderstanding. Therefore, more systematic education on the topic of nutrition labeling is required to help the elderly make healthier food decisions.
